Session 1 will explore Understanding Anxiety. By the end of this session, participants will be able to:
- Differentiate between everyday stress and clinical anxiety using key behavioral and physical indicators.
- Identify at least three common types of anxiety disorders (e.g., generalized anxiety disorder, social anxiety disorder, panic disorder) and their core features.
- Describe how anxiety affects both the body (e.g., physical symptoms) and the mind (e.g., thought patterns).
- Demonstrate at least two evidence-based anxiety management tools (e.g. breathing exercises, grounding techniques, basic CBD strategies).
- Recognize warning signs that indicate the need for professional mental health support.
